One crucial detail you might overlook is the thickness of the aggregate layer beneath the perforated pipe. So, how thick should that layer be? Here’s the thing: the recommended thickness is 4 inches. Sounds simple, right? But let’s break down why this seemingly minor detail carries major importance.

You might wonder if a lesser thickness, say, 2 inches, or even 6 or 8 inches, could cut it. Well, let me explain. A 4-inch layer strikes that perfect balance. It allows wastewater to flow freely through the aggregate, ensuring it can seep into the surrounding soil without a hitch. Imagine trying to pour out a cup of coffee—if your cup is too small, you know how messy things can get. It’s the same with septic systems!

Having the right thickness plays a vital role in maintaining permeability. If this layer is too thin, you're looking at potential drainage issues and clogs that could leave your system struggling. On the flip side, too thick of a layer? That’s just excess material that doesn’t add anything meaningful to your system’s efficiency. Who needs complexity when simplicity reaps the rewards?

Also, here's a fun tidbit that may surprise you: maintaining air pockets in that 4-inch layer promotes effective aerobic treatment of the wastewater. This is crucial because as effluent filters through the gravel, it benefits from a little aerobic action. Picture it as a natural cleaning cycle.
